Darling Ingredients repurposes and recycles materials from the animal agriculture and food industries - transforming them into essential ingredients that do everything from feeding animals to fertilizing crops to fueling planes and nourishing people. We’re the number one publicly traded company of our kind, operating a global family of brands and businesses that span more than 260 facilities in over 15 countries.
Our unique scale allows us to make entire industries less wasteful and more sustainable, helping move the world toward a more circular economy.

Job SummaryThe Maintenance Worker 1 position performs preventive and corrective maintenance in the plant under management supervision.
Essential Duties/ResponsibilitiesNothing in this job description restricts management's right to assign or reassign duties and responsibilities to this job at any time.
- Completes preventive maintenance program independently as assigned.
- Assists other maintenance personnel on special fabrication or construction projects; may perform corrective maintenance on plant and equipment.
- Conducts daily greasing and oiling of plant equipment and painting.
- Replaces equipment parts with little or no direction; gearbox rebuild, piping skills, replace packing, rebuild pumps.
- Uses cutting torch, welding mild steel with stick welder, fabrication, and hydraulic repairs.
- Rewires motors and performs basic electrical work.
- Maintains clean, neat, and orderly work area at all times.
- Responsible for using assigned personal protective equipment and required safety equipment; responsible for being familiar with and observing all Company safety rules and regulations.
- Attends regularly scheduled safety meetings and may be asked to serve on Safety Committee.
- All other duties as assigned.
- High School diploma or GED.
- Experience in operating a forklift.
- Vocational school training preferred.
- Basic knowledge of general maintenance and equipment operations.
- General mechanical aptitude; possess basic 480 electric skills.
- Good math skills; add, subtract, multiply and divide whole numbers, fractions, and decimals.
